Located in Groslay, Val d’Oise, France, 15km north of Paris, Le Couvent-Loft is an impressive contemporary loft apartment which is part of the old Chateau of Groslay. Rich with history, this apartment was once a music room and dance hall in 1769 created by Joséphine, wife of Napoleon Bonaparte. Joséphine’s first husband Alexandre de Beauharnais inherited the chateau. In 1950, Sisters Servant of Mary acquired the property and turned the old dance hall into a convent.
Boat Themed Loft Apartment In London
This interesting loft apartment design with a sense of being on a boat lets you dream about the open seas. The nautical theme extends to every room with portal windows, wood flooring and captain bar stools in the open kitchen. Located by the Thames in London, England, the apartment has a great view of the financial district across the river from its rooftop terrace.
Luxury Designer Loft Apartment In Paris
One of Europe’s best city apartments is located in the Montorgueil neighbourhood in the 2nd arrondissement in Paris, France. This 310 square meters (3,337 sq. ft.) state of the art luxury designer loft apartment has 3 bedrooms, 3 bathrooms and a lower level integrated gym equipped with a sauna. The main living area has an open floor plan with a gourmet kitchen. The wraparound mezzanine has sitting areas all around and overlooks the main living area below. The master bedroom has access to a balcony with view of the courtyard. There is a stone wall in the lower level which provides an interesting contrast to the modern staircase. The apartment design includes a two-storey high cathedral window and skylights which allow plenty of natural light to spread through the entire loft.
Manhattan Loft Unifies Art And City Living
The Collector’s Loft, located in Greenwich Village in Manhattan, New York is a gallery and apartment loft all in one. The gently flowing curved walls create hybrid zones where the living areas and exhibition areas meet. The exhibition walls also blend gently with the library shelves. Designed by UNStudio, the architect used floor to ceiling glass panels to frame the compelling views of Manhattan. This loft design unifies art and city living, creating the ultimate modern interior space.
Vicente Wolf Manhattan Loft
Designer Vicente Wolf bought a loft in an old office building on the edge of Manhattan and turned it into a stylish residential loft. Pipes and sprinklers of the original industrial space are still visible, Wolf feels the raw quality is what makes a loft special. Each piece of furniture stands on its own. In an unconventional space, the designer wants an unconventional arrangement of furniture. The sense of space is played up, only the bedroom and bath have sliding doors. The continuity of the open space is enhanced by white walls, ceilings and floors.
Modern Loft Apartment In Classic Landmark House
This unique loft in a classic landmark 1840’s house in Buenos Aires is a two-storey apartment in a bohemian neighbourhood. The modern loft maintains the original brick walls which blend naturally with the tasteful contemporary style decor.
